WebJan 20, 2024 · Nylon vs. Polyester: Cost. Nylon 6 for molding ranges from $1.80-2.20 per kg, in bulk. The price of nylon 6 fiber, on the other hand, is $2.12-2.50 per kg. The price of virgin polyester (PET) granules for … WebOct 19, 2024 · Nylon 6. Nylon 6 is a semi-crystalline polyamide developed by Paul Schlack. Typical Properties: Tough, possessing high tensile strength, elasticity, and luster. They are also wrinkle-proof and highly wear-resistant and chemical resistant like alkalis and acids. Its glass transition temperature is 47 °C.
